Back in 1980, concerned that there would be no record of his work, sydney pollack, along with mark rydell and a number of meisner alumni gathered together to record sanford meisner teaching the technique. Sanford meisner august 31, 1905 february 2, 1997, also known as sandy, was an american actor and acting teacher who developed a form of method acting based on the system of constantin stanislavski that is now known as the meisner technique.
